    This hotel was more than what we were expecting. It is at the far end of Waikiki which means it is quiet. it is pretty much at the base of Diamond Head. Bus stops are very close also. The pool/restaurant area has an awesome view of Diamond Head. Beach chairs and towels were always available to take to the beach. The beach is only a block away from the hotel and if you are interested the Zoo is right across the street. The is a cafe in the lobby has good coffee but if you want there is a Starbucks less than a block away towards the beach. The hotel is decorated nicely as well. They have other services that we did not use. Check in was easy and the people were very polite. In fact, everyone at the hotel was nice. We did not use room service or housekeeping during our stay but whenever we saw them in the hallways they always asked if we needed anything or fresh towels. When we used the restaurant, the service was really good. Fast and friendly. They knew the menu well, and when asked about preferences they did not disappoint. If we go back to Hawaii/Waikiki, we would definitely stay here again!

    BARELY ANY PARKING...Try to get your car in the morning ASAP... as this hotel does not have enough space. If you arrive in the afternoon, YOU WILL NOT GET PARKING HERE. If there's space, just pay the $45/night parking and forget about it.. It's a lot more than what other hotels charge but the valet service is worth it. Parking in Waikiki is a NIGHTMARE. It's bad enough that this hotel does NOT provide enough parking for their guests but finding parking anywhere else, especially at night, on weekends, is stressful. The Valet suggests to start driving around the area/other hotels for parking when they do not have space. I suggest the Honolulu Zoo parking but it can get full real quick depending what time and day. When you can, just cough up the expensive parking and never worry about walking far for your car...The Valet and Bell Desk are definitely UNDERSTAFFED and you will see them running around trying to help everyone. Please go easy on them. I've seen a lot of guests who couldn't get valet get angry at them several times... Pros: Got upgraded to a Diamond Head/Ocean View room upon arrival for my anniversary. The view of Diamond Head is amazing. 100% suggest if you want unobstructed views of it. Room I got is perfect size for 2 people (king size bed) Had a mini fridge and a balcony. Bathroom is a little small for standard hotel rooms but I'm happy. Overall, this hotel is a great budget hotel and the only bad thing about it is the parking situation. Great location between the diamond head mountain and the bustling shops

    We just stayed at the Queen Kapi'olani with our wedding party, families, and guests a couple weeks ago. We initially had some issues with the AC in our room, but management was very quick to fix the problem. I just scrolled some of the other reviews and, yes, the rooms are a bit smaller than average motel 6's on the mainland, but for good reason. This hotel is historic and had a multi-million dollar renovation a few years ago. I appreciate that the hotel remodel kept the iconic Waikiki charm. The remodeled hotel rooms have a vintage "boutique" feel, and I believe most rooms have a gorgeous lanai. If you need more space, go downstairs to any of the wonderful hotel amenities: the pool, the bar/restaurant, or relaxing open-air lobby. The pool and bar/restaurant are both located in the same space with incredible views of Diamond Head--and they offer pool beverage service from your phone! In the lounge, there are tons of comfy couches, tables, and chairs along with a coffee shop, sweet shop, art gallery, and surf shop. The artwork and murals on the walls are beautiful. Finally, the best reason to stay here is the location. It is right on the edge of Waikiki (tourist central) and a block away from the less crowded beaches. There are plenty of excellent places to eat (both touristy and not) within a short walk. And you won't find another hotel in Waikiki with views of Diamond Head as amazing as the Queen K.
